Major museum complex for archaeology, world cultures, photography, and regional history. A top choice for breadth and high-quality exhibitions.
Renowned art museum with strong collections from the 19th century to contemporary work. The modern building is an attraction in itself.
Museum in the palace focused on theatre and music history. It highlights Mannheim’s influential court culture and performing arts traditions.
Elegant square around the water tower with fountains and gardens. It is Mannheim’s classic promenade and a central meeting place.
Large inner-city park with lawns, paths, and event spaces. It is ideal for relaxing between museums and major landmarks.
Historic grid center known as the Quadrate. Its unusual block system, shops, and urban energy define Mannheim’s distinctive city layout.
A Palatinate potato dish of sliced potatoes, bacon and onions baked until crisp. Common across Mannheim and the Rhine-Neckar region as hearty tavern food.
A classic from nearby Heidelberg and Mannheim: flour pancakes sliced into strips and served in strong beef broth. A comforting regional soup.
A sweet yeast pastry formed like a man, often enjoyed for St. Martin and Christmas markets in the region. A nostalgic local baked treat.

Moderate for Germany: hotels and dining are mid-priced, while local transit is reasonable. Cheaper than Munich or Frankfurt, but not a budget destination.
Service is usually included. Round up or add about 5-10% in restaurants, round up taxi fares, and leave small change at cafes if service was good.
